Why does the Toyota RAV4 transmission control module cost more?
A used Toyota RAV4 transmission control module carries a median asking price of $125, which is 2% higher than the Chevy Tahoe at $123. Supply also plays a role: Toyota RAV4 has 12,456 priced listings versus 6,387 for Chevy Tahoe, and more listings generally mean more choices and more competitive pricing.
The Toyota RAV4 average ($217) runs 74% above its median ($125), indicating a tail of high-priced listings — likely low-mileage or remanufactured units pulling the average up.
The Toyota RAV4 has 69 known trim variants compared to 25 for the Chevy Tahoe, which means buyers need to be more careful about matching the exact engine or drivetrain configuration on the Toyota RAV4.

Can I use a Toyota RAV4 transmission control module in a Chevy Tahoe?
This comparison describes pricing, not interchangeability. Even when two parts share similar prices, they may require different engines, trims, electronics, or mounting points. Always match the seller's part number against your VIN before purchasing.

How does condition grade affect the price?
Part condition significantly impacts price. Grade A (Excellent): Toyota RAV4 $130 vs Chevy Tahoe $126. Grade B (Good): Toyota RAV4 $121 vs Chevy Tahoe $110. Grade C (Fair): Toyota RAV4 $120 vs Chevy Tahoe $95. Grade A parts are in excellent condition, B is good, and C is fair — always confirm grading criteria with the seller.
Are there different trim variants to choose from?
Yes. The Toyota RAV4 transmission control module has 69 trim variants and the Chevy Tahoe has 25. Variants differ by engine size, drivetrain, or part number — matching the right variant is critical for proper fitment.
